I believe that Delightful Agonies in the CSM book will just remain a different power than Delightful Agonies in the Daemons book because both of them will have different keyword requirements for target units, Slaanesh Heretic Astartes vs Slaanesh Daemon. I would just keep using the Delightful Agonies with the 5++ while playing CSM until GW officially says otherwise.
